Web4 nov. 2024 · Example 1: Outliers in Income. One real-world scenario where outliers often appear is income distribution. For example, the 25th percentile (Q1) of annual income in a certain country may be $15,000 per year and the 75th percentile (Q3) may be $120,000 per year. The interquartile range (IQR) would be calculated as $120,000 – $15,000 = $105,000. WebWe can use the IQR method of identifying outliers to set up a fence outside of Q1 and Q3. Any values that fall outside of this fence are considered outliers. To build this fence we take 1.5 times the IQR and then subtract this value from Q1 and add this value to Q3. insight lynch

Web9 dec. 2016 · Detect Outliers. Univariate approach. For a given continuous variable, outliers are those observations that lie outside 1.5 * IQR, where IQR, the ‘Inter Quartile Range’ is the difference between 75th and 25th quartiles. WebA commonly accepted rule of thumb is that an outlier is any value below Q 1 − 1.5 × I Q R or above Q 3 + 1.5 × I Q R, where Q 1 and Q 3 are the first and third quartiles, respectively, of the variable distribution and I Q R = Q 3 − Q 1 is the interquartile range.
